This pub was a surprise to me. I was completely unaware of the fact that a pub once stood on the corner of Stockport Road and Kirkmanshulme Lane. However, as these old postcards clearly show the Belle Vue Gardens pub did sit at this busy intersection in the middle of the 19th century. It is likely that at least some of the people in the picture were making the short walk down Kirkmanshulme Lane and under the railway bridge to sample the pleasures of the Belle Vue Zoological Gardens. |
